Output 1523435240a16ba8714bfc61dc847ee358e8abcd28ac3e25e7396bd0499e17eb:1

value
130394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64e0d10b060a3ea619ba6515d365e62aa8a38df OP_EQUAL
address
3JJxQY9smavofzhq7hGa4fLhRCGtfnThEp
transaction
1523435240a16ba8714bfc61dc847ee358e8abcd28ac3e25e7396bd0499e17eb
spent
true